12AMANDA ANDREWSTAMARACK HOLLOWS FARM
https://www.kickstarter.com/projects/tamarackhollow/get-this-farm-off-the-floodplain
It’s running a small business in miniature
Process is very demanding: creating the video, balancing the rewards with your financing goals, really nailing your talking points, lining up publicity, and organizing your network.
KICKSTARTER – CROWD FUNDRAISING
13AMANDA ANDREWSTAMARACK HOLLOWS FARM• Requires networking for months ahead of the campaign.
At every market we've been letting our close friends and core customers know that we will be running a Kickstarter campaign, and asking if they have any advice, not if they will donate.
• Folks that are genuinely interested and want to follow through will instantly offer their help whether that be their social media network, assistance with creating your rewards after the campaign, creating the video, or reaching out to someone who ran a successful campaign.
• With most of our immediate network, their words have been more valuable than their wallets. Sure, some of them have donated, but it's getting to that second or third ripple out where you're going to make your goal.

29SOCIAL MEDIA
• Social media is “the next generation of word-of-mouth marketing,” - gateway for their friends or family to get to know more about your farm.
• Farmers can use social media to inform people about agricultural issues that matter to them.
• Social media also is used to keep farmers engaged with other farmers – sharing ideas about crops, pest control and marketing strategies.
• Social media aids customer service.
• Social media opens up conversation. The users of your farm or experience are the best people to learn from when it comes to making things better.

USING FACEBOOK TO CONNECT
Looking to put Farmers and Homesteaders in touch with one another for the purpose of selling or trading livestock, farm equipment, and supplies. Likewise, you can use this group to post Wanted Ads too!
Using Facebook, over Craigslist removes anonymity, provides a live feed so you have better chances of finding what you're looking for without having to search, and removes the Nigerian scams and email phishers. No more SCAMS!
